Full property description


A beautifully presented detached family home, tucked away in a cul-de-sac in the heart of North Lowestoft. Offering four bedrooms, versatile living accommodation, a welcoming entrance hall, ground floor WC and a south east facing rear garden, this well-appointed property is ideal for family living. The ground floor comprises a welcoming entrance hall, spacious lounge with sliding doors opening onto the garden, a modern kitchen, additional garden/dining room and a convenient ground floor WC. Upstairs are four well-proportioned bedrooms and a family shower room. Externally, the property benefits from a concrete driveway providing off-road parking, leading to an adjoining garage. The fully enclosed south east facing rear garden is mainly laid to lawn, with patio and brick weave seating areas, attractive planted borders and a timber shed.

Location - Lowestoft
This home is situated in the Heart of an English Coastal Town nestled in the most easterly point of the British Isles. With award-winning sandy beaches and breath-taking Victorian seafront gardens. Explore the Royal Plain Fountains, two piers, and a variety of independent eateries that will tantalise your taste buds. Education is a top priority here, with excellent schools for all ages. Commuting is a breeze with a bus station and train station that offer regular services to Norwich and surrounding areas. Located just 110 miles north-east of London, 38 miles north-east of Ipswich, and 22 miles south-east of Norwich.
